Eleventh Transmission is Calgary's arts,
culture, media, and activism magazine.  
We feature the work of emerging and
established writers and artists from
Calgary and beyond.  Eleventh
Transmission believes that art involves
awareness and connection -- to the
community, and to what goes on in the
world at large.  We have a special
interest in work that is socially engaged.
